Comprehensive Study of Various Methods for Estimating Crowd Density

Understanding the crowd density is essential for efficient administration, security and in busy metropolitan environments and public areas. This survey paper explores many approaches to crowd density estimation, which is the process of finding out how many people are in a frame of an image or video. Crowd density estimate research has exploded due to the widespread use of surveillance systems and high-resolution imagery. This has produced a wide range of computational approaches, from traditional image processing to state-of-the-art deep learning models. The work is organized around a thorough analysis of widely used crowd counting algorithms, classifying them according to fundamental ideas. Based on the characteristics it is determined whether they are contemporary deep learning architectures or traditional techniques. The paper provides a critical perspective on the strengths and weaknesses inherent in each methodology, aiding researchers in selecting the most suitable approach for specific application domains. In addition to providing a broad overview of the current situation, the survey also provides a dynamic discussion that aims to inspire future developments in the field by educating participants on the advantages and disadvantages of different crowd counting techniques.
